Right heart catheterization typically involves passing a catheter through the inferior or superior vena cava into the right atrium and may extend into the right ventricle or pulmonary artery. This procedure helps to diagnose and manage heart conditions, providing essential details about cardiac pressures and function.

A right heart catheterization is a procedure that explores the right side of the heart and assesses the heart’s function. During this procedure, a catheter is typically passed through the inferior vena cava or the superior vena cava into the right atrium. From there, it may be moved into the right ventricle and possibly into the pulmonary artery.
The right atrium receives all the systemic venous return, with blood entering from both the superior and inferior vena cava. The right coronary artery, which nourishes the heart tissue with blood, progresses along the coronary sulcus affecting various parts of the heart, while the coronary sinus and the small cardiac vein help to drain deoxygenated blood from the myocardium. During right heart catheterization, these vessels may be visualized or measured for pressure and flow.
Overall, this procedure helps in diagnosing and managing conditions such as heart failure, valvular heart disease, and pulmonary hypertension. It provides valuable information about the heart's pressures and how well it pumps blood.
